want verb
1. (be) have need of
Related: need, require
  • "This piano wants the attention of a competent tuner"
2. (search) hunt or look for; want for a particular reason
  • "Your former neighbor is wanted by the FBI"
  • "Uncle Sam wants you"
3. (demand) wish or demand the presence of
  • "I want you here at noon!"
4. (miss) be without, lack; be deficient in
  • "want courtesy"
  • "want the strength to go on living"
  • "flood victims wanting food and shelter"
